如何在3分钟内实现Rhino到Blender的无缝3D模型导入【免费下载链接】import_3dmBlender importer script for Rhinoceros 3D files项目地址: https://gitcode.com/gh_mirrors/im/import_3dm你是否曾在Rhino中精心设计的3D模型在导入Blender时遭遇图层混乱、材质丢失或尺寸错位的困扰import_3dm插件正是为解决这一痛点而生它能让你在短短3分钟内完成从Rhino到Blender的完美数据转换保留所有原始设计信息实现专业建模与创意渲染的无缝衔接。 问题分析为什么传统方法总是失败在3D设计工作流中Rhino以其强大的NURBS建模能力成为工业设计和建筑设计领域的首选工具而Blender则以其出色的渲染和动画功能在创意产业中占据重要地位。然而两者之间的格式壁垒常常导致以下问题数据完整性丢失简单的格式转换往往导致复杂的NURBS曲面变形曲线精度下降组织结构混乱Rhino中精心设置的图层结构在导入后变得杂乱无章材质属性不匹配Rhino的材质系统与Blender的节点材质体系无法直接对应单位转换错误不同单位系统间的转换导致模型尺寸比例失调工作效率低下设计师需要花费大量时间重新整理和修复导入的模型⚡ 终极解决方案import_3dm插件的核心优势import_3dm是一个专为Blender开发的Rhino 3dm文件导入插件它通过智能的数据转换系统彻底解决了上述问题。该插件支持Blender 4.2及以上版本完全免费开源提供了完整的Rhino到Blender工作流解决方案。核心转换引擎位于import_3dm/converters/目录下包含多个专业模块几何转换器精确处理NURBS曲线和曲面保持原始建模精度材质映射系统自动转换Rhino材质为Blender的PBR材质节点图层管理模块完整保留并重建Rhino的图层组织结构单位智能适配自动检测源文件单位并精确换算到Blender场景单位 完整安装指南快速开始你的无缝工作流获取插件文件首先通过Git克隆项目仓库到本地git clone https://gitcode.com/gh_mirrors/im/import_3dmBlender插件安装步骤打开Blender软件进入编辑→偏好设置选择插件标签页点击右上角的安装按钮浏览到刚才克隆的import_3dm文件夹选择整个import_3dm目录进行安装在插件列表中启用Import Rhinoceros 3D插件验证安装成功安装完成后你将在Blender的文件→导入菜单中看到Rhino 3D (.3dm)选项。这意味着插件已成功安装并准备就绪 实战操作从导入到渲染的完整流程准备你的Rhino文件在开始导入前建议在Rhino中做好以下准备确保模型已按功能或材质进行合理的图层划分为重要元素应用合适的材质和颜色保存文件时确认单位设置正确检查模型是否存在过于复杂的NURBS曲面必要时进行简化执行导入操作在Blender中点击文件→导入→Rhino 3D (.3dm)选择你要导入的3dm文件插件会自动处理所有转换过程包括几何体从NURBS到多边形网格的转换材质属性的映射和创建图层结构的重建单位系统的自动适配导入后的检查与优化导入完成后建议进行以下检查图层结构确认所有图层已正确导入并组织材质应用检查材质是否正确应用到对应对象尺寸比例使用Blender的测量工具验证模型尺寸网格质量检查转换后的网格是否存在异常面或法线问题 高级技巧提升工作效率的专业方法批量处理大型项目对于复杂的建筑或产品设计项目建议采用分块导入策略按功能模块拆分导入将大型项目分解为建筑结构、室内元素、景观设计等不同部分分别保存为独立的3dm文件进行导入。分层导入管理先导入基础结构层确认无误后再逐步添加细节层和装饰层。实例化重复元素对于门窗、家具等重复元素利用Blender的实例化功能减少场景复杂度。单位转换最佳实践import_3dm内置了完整的单位测试系统位于test/units/目录下包含厘米、英尺、英寸、米、毫米等多种单位的测试文件。插件会自动检测源文件的单位设置并进行精确换算。专业建议如果你的模型导入后尺寸异常请检查Rhino文件的单位设置。插件支持自动单位转换但确保源文件单位设置正确能获得最佳效果。材质系统深度优化虽然插件会自动转换材质但为了获得最佳的渲染效果建议进行以下优化节点材质调整在Blender的着色器编辑器中优化材质节点连接纹理映射优化调整UV映射方式以获得更好的纹理显示效果PBR材质增强为金属、玻璃等特殊材质添加适当的PBR属性 技术资源与社区支持核心模块详解import_3dm的主要工作流程由以下核心模块支撑文件解析引擎import_3dm/read3dm.py负责读取和解析3dm文件的所有数据结构数据转换器集群import_3dm/converters/目录下的各个模块专门处理不同类型的3D数据curve.py处理NURBS曲线转换material.py管理材质属性和映射layers.py维护图层组织结构render_mesh.py生成渲染优化的网格平台兼容性支持import_3dm/wheels/目录包含针对Windows、macOS和Linux系统的预编译依赖包确保插件在不同操作系统上都能稳定运行。测试与验证体系项目提供了完整的测试套件位于test/目录下包括单元转换测试文件几何体导入验证材质属性测试跨平台兼容性检查社区参与与贡献import_3dm是一个完全开源的项目欢迎社区成员以各种形式参与代码贡献改进现有功能或添加新特性文档完善帮助编写使用指南和技术文档问题反馈报告使用中遇到的问题或提出改进建议测试协助在不同硬件和操作系统上测试插件兼容性 实际应用场景释放你的创意潜能无论你是从事哪个领域的3D设计工作import_3dm都能显著提升你的工作效率建筑可视化设计师将Rhino中的建筑模型无缝导入Blender进行逼真的渲染和动画制作产品工业设计师在Blender中为Rhino创建的产品模型添加高级材质和纹理细节游戏资产开发者将Rhino的专业建模转换为游戏引擎可用的优化网格3D打印爱好者在Blender中对Rhino模型进行打印前的检查和修复教育工作者在教学中展示Rhino与Blender的无缝协作工作流 常见问题快速解决场景一导入失败或文件损坏可能原因Rhino文件版本过旧或包含不支持的格式解决方案在Rhino中重新保存为较新版本确保文件路径不包含特殊字符场景二导入后模型面数过多可能原因NURBS到网格的转换精度设置过高解决方案在导入时调整转换精度参数或使用Blender的简化修改器优化网格场景三材质显示异常可能原因Rhino材质属性与Blender材质系统不完全兼容解决方案在Blender中重新连接材质节点或使用插件提供的材质转换工具场景四插件安装后不显示导入选项可能原因Blender版本不兼容或插件未正确启用解决方案确认Blender版本为4.2或更高检查插件是否已正确安装并启用 立即开始你的无缝3D工作流import_3dm插件不仅仅是一个文件格式转换工具它是连接专业建模软件与创意渲染平台的重要桥梁。通过消除技术壁垒让设计师能够专注于创意表达而不是技术细节。现在就行动起来体验从Rhino到Blender的无缝工作流克隆项目仓库安装插件开始你的第一个完美导入。如果你在使用过程中有任何问题或建议欢迎参与项目讨论和贡献让我们一起让这个工具变得更好记住优秀的设计工具应该让创意流动而不是设置障碍。import_3dm正是为此而生——让你的3D设计工作流更加顺畅、高效、充满创意可能【免费下载链接】import_3dmBlender importer script for Rhinoceros 3D files项目地址: https://gitcode.com/gh_mirrors/im/import_3dm创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考